On 5th April, 1917, the 8th East Kent (Buffs) battalion of 72 Brigade, 24th Division were in reserve positions at Bully Grenay, near Lens when it was heavily shelled by the enemy. Three companies of the battalion evacuated the village to escape this bombardment while the fourth sought shelter in the cellars. One of those that did not survive this onslaught was William Donelan who was killed in his billet.
